Social Entrepreneurship: Revolutionizing Community Development in North America



The landscape of business is evolving, with a growing emphasis on the positive societal impact companies can create. Social entrepreneurship, a powerful blend of profit generation and social good, is spearheading this transformation across North America. This article explores the innovative business models driving community change, highlighting the vital role social enterprises play in addressing pressing social and environmental issues and fostering unity.



The Transformative Power of Social Enterprise


Social entrepreneurship is more than a trend; it's a catalyst for change. By leveraging business acumen to tackle complex challenges, social enterprises are reshaping communities and creating a more equitable and sustainable future for all North Americans. This approach moves beyond traditional charity models, creating self-sustaining solutions that empower individuals and communities.




Addressing Key Challenges Through Innovative Business Models


The ingenuity of social entrepreneurs is evident in the diverse range of initiatives tackling critical issues:




  • Combating Poverty through Microfinance: Access to capital is a cornerstone of economic empowerment. Microfinance programs provide crucial financial services to underserved populations, fostering entrepreneurship and improving livelihoods.

  • Expanding Educational Opportunities: Bridging the education gap is essential for social mobility. Social enterprises are delivering quality education to marginalized communities, ensuring equitable access to learning and unlocking future potential.

  • Sustainable Agriculture: Environmentally responsible farming practices are key to food security and economic sustainability. Social enterprises are promoting sustainable agriculture, protecting natural resources, and empowering local farmers.

  • Improving Healthcare Access: Innovative healthcare solutions are addressing disparities in access to quality, affordable care. Social enterprises are developing and delivering accessible healthcare services to underserved populations.

  • Empowering Women: Gender equality is a fundamental human right and a catalyst for economic growth. Social enterprises are championing women's empowerment through education, skills development, and economic opportunities.

  • Transitioning to Renewable Energy: Social enterprises are driving the transition to sustainable energy sources, creating green jobs, and reducing the environmental impact of energy consumption.

  • Impact Investing: The growing trend of impact investing aligns financial returns with positive social impact, channeling capital towards businesses that prioritize both profit and purpose.

  • Building Disaster Resilience: Social enterprises are instrumental in disaster response and recovery, helping communities build resilience and adapt to the challenges of climate change and natural disasters.

  • Protecting Indigenous Rights: Social enterprises are working to preserve the cultural heritage and promote the inclusion of indigenous communities in economic development initiatives.

  • Bridging the Digital Divide: Access to technology is increasingly essential for participation in modern society. Social enterprises are working to ensure equitable access to technology and information for all.

  • Revitalizing Urban Communities: Social enterprises are transforming neglected urban areas, creating vibrant, inclusive communities through innovative urban development projects.




Collaboration: The Cornerstone of Change


Addressing complex social challenges requires a collaborative approach. Social entrepreneurs are forging strong partnerships with governments, non-profit organizations, and businesses to amplify their impact and create lasting change. These collaborations leverage diverse expertise and resources, maximizing the effectiveness of social enterprise initiatives.



The Power of Youth: Inspiring Future Leaders


Young people are at the forefront of the social entrepreneurship movement, demonstrating remarkable creativity and dedication in addressing community challenges. Their passion and innovative approaches are inspiring a new generation of change-makers, fostering a culture of social responsibility and community engagement.
